👀 SPOILER-FREE SUMMARY

Nearly halfway through the season, Episode 6 leans into two of Uramichi Oniisan's strongest comedic weapons: mundane adult frustration and forced workplace camaraderie. The first half mines humor from the universally maddening experience of a word sitting just out of reach on the tip of your tongue, with Uramichi channeling that irritation through his usual veneer of children's TV cheerfulness. The second half pivots to a mandatory company trip to a hot springs resort, turning the dreaded corporate retreat into a vehicle for sharp workplace satire. Uramichi, Iketeru, Utano, Usahara, and Kumatani all get room to breathe here, and the ensemble dynamic is a highlight. Pacing stays snappy and sketch-like, consistent with the show's established rhythm. Expect dark punchlines delivered with a smile and plenty of relatable existential dread dressed up as comedy.

📍 ARC CONTEXT

Coming off Episode 5's examination of live performance pressure, Episode 6 pivots from purely professional stress to the blurred line between personal annoyances and work obligations, broadening the show's satirical scope at the season's midpoint. The ensemble gets more balanced screen time here, deepening the group dynamic that later episodes will continue to exploit. It functions as a solid standalone comedy entry while quietly reinforcing the season's cumulative thesis: adulthood is an exhausting performance.
